見出し画像

たったこれだけなの!?ラク楽で送信フォームを作成【ノーコード・ツールGlide】

こんにちは!松井真也です。

感染症のことを考えると、なかなか人出が多いところにでかけることが叶いません。とはいえ、家でノーコードを学ぶには都合がいい、と解釈しましょう~😁。

さて、今回の動画「ノーコード・ツールGlideで入力フォームを最適化する
です。

現在、Twitterのような、SNS機能のあるアプリを作っております!

前回の記事で送信フォームに遷移するためのボタンを設置したり、入力した内容が格納されるテーブルを作りました。

今回の記事では、その送信フォームを少し更新していきますよ!

Glideがあまりに賢いです😁。送信フォームに移動するボタンを設置すれば、とりあえず送信フォームを作ってくれます。さらに、データの送信先のテーブルを指定すれば、その列項目に従って、入力項目を作ってくれます!

とはいえ、、、ですよ。さすがに、多少は手直ししないと使えません。今回はその手直しとをちょっとやりましょう。

ところで、送信フォームから送るデータを、全て入力項目として設置してはいけません。どういうこと?

では、行ってみよう!

1.送信フォームへの移動

職員名簿の一覧から自分をタップして、「●●へ行ってきました~!」とか、近況報告ができるようにしていきますよ!

最近は、出歩いていることを楽しそうに報告するのは、少し二の足を踏みます、かね…😅。

加藤さんをタップします。

スクリーンショット 2021-08-12 045947

加藤さんの詳細画面には、前回記事で設置した、近況を入力するページに移動するボタンがあります!

スクリーンショット 2021-08-12 050006

すると、送信フォームに遷移します。

スクリーンショット 2021-08-12 050121

ここまでは前回のおさらいです。

2.Text Entryコンポーネントを修正する

入力する項目は三つありますね。「タイトル」「内容」「画像」です。

エディタ画面の左側のコンポーネント一覧も確認しておきましょう。

Text Entryコンポーネント2つとImage Pickerコンポーネントがありますね。いずれも入力専用のコンポーネントですよ😁。

スクリーンショット 2021-08-12 050239

では、Text Entryコンポーネントを代表して、「タイトル」のコンポーネントのプロパティを見てみましょうか。

スクリーンショット 2021-08-12 050220

何やら入力できるプロパティがいっぱい並んでいます。ここで重要なのは3つのみです。

1.Column:入力したデータが格納される列です。これを指定しないことには、データがどこに行ったらいいかわかんないですからね~。
2.Title:入力窓の見出しです。これがないと、もれなくユーザーが「何を打ち込むじゃい!」となります😅。
3.Required:入力が必須かどうかを決定します。必須ならONです。タイトルですからね…。まぁ必須にしときましょう。ツイッターっぽくするなら必須じゃなくていい気もしますが。

3.Image Pickerコンポーネントを修正する

さて、もう一つのImage Pickerコンポーネントもプロパティを見てみましょう!このコンポーネントを使って、みんなに共有したい画像を選択するんです😆

スクリーンショット 2021-08-12 050329

Text Entryコンポーネントと同様に、ColumnとTitleは設定しましょう。必須or任意については、、、画像は任意でいいですね。誰もが写真を共有したいっていうわけじゃないので。

そして、アップロードの仕方はどうしましょうか?「その場で写真を撮って投稿する」だけ選ぶこともできます。が、それに加えて、「保存されてる画像をアップロード」できるようにしておきましょう。

ところで、皆さん、投稿する記事を書き始めてから写真を撮ってアップロードしたことってありますか?私はないです!私だけ💦?

本日はこれくらいで。

まとめ

はい、今日はSNSみたいなアプリを作るために、入力フォーム画面の更新を行ないました!Glideが自動で大半のことを設定してくれてるので、ちょっとした手直しで済むことが分かりました。便利な世の中ですよ😆。

ところで、ユーザー自身が入力しない送信データについてもお話しようと思いましたが、次回以降に譲りたいと思いますよ。楽しみにしててください!

では、ビーダゼーン!

※私のやる気アップとブログの品質向上につながりますので、記事が気に入られた方は、「ポチっ」と好きボタンを押してくださったり、フォローいただけますと幸いです🙇。

なお、私が運営しているYouTubeチャンネル「ノーコード・ツール解説チャンネル」に掲載している動画を補足したり、発展させる形でnote記事を書いて、「Glideって何ですか?」というマガジンに集約しております!

この記事が気に入ったらサポートをしてみませんか?